Jump to content
  • Sky
  • Blueberry
  • Slate
  • Blackcurrant
  • Watermelon
  • Strawberry
  • Orange
  • Banana
  • Apple
  • Emerald
  • Chocolate
  • Charcoal
Miguel92

Actualización: RC2.v5.6 versión hades(theme)

Recommended Posts

Bueno esta es la actualización del theme

RC2.v5.6 Versión Hades

Por: @HADES

 

 

Esta actualización trae: 

* Comunidades

* Jquery 3.3.1

* Smarty 3.1.31

* Editor Wysibb

 

Para poder usarla deben tener el theme original, luego debes descargar la actualización y reemplazar los archivos que contienen el RC2.v5.6-Version-Hades.zip, luego ejecutar comunidades.sql para que funciones correctamente

 

Descargar → RC2.v5.6-Version-Hades.zip ←

Aviso: Solo archivos actualizados, no script completo, peso total del archivo 1,0MB

 

Web DEMO:

 http://taringac2v5.000webhostapp.com

 

CAPTURA DE COMUNIDAD:

HOME:

D7D.png

 

COMUNIDAD:

C2F.png

 

TEMA:

A28.png

MIEMBROS:

B2D.png

 

 

Próxima actualización:

Para la versión móviles

Adaptación completamente nueva de wysibb ya que contiene errores en la versiones móviles ya que se ve feo, por el momento será eso!

 

Si me he olvidado de algo por favor informarla en FIX´S Y ERRORES

 

Realizando agregado de fixs de seguirdad..
Ya que el theme era la versión 1.1..

 

Archivos modificados: Una vez descargado el theme actualizado... descargar este y reemplazar! seguridad.zip

 

CLASS
c.admin.php y toda la función SetDefaultRango() { ... }
c.core.php 
c.mensajes.php 
c.medals.php
c.swat.php

 

EXT

bbcode.inc.php 

 

PHP

agregar.php 
cuenta.php
fotos.php 
top.php 

 

JS

cuenta.js

 

MODULES/POSTS
subi-fotos.tpl

Editado por Miguel92
  • Gracias 1

Compartir este post


Enlace al post
Compartir en otros sitios
hace 2 horas, zeta dijo:

Pregunta ests con el.ultimo updste de la zona de actualización osea ahora si la 1.2.700 ??

Si la gran parte, de todas formas cuando haga las nuevas actualizaciones habrá más integración y pasará 1.2.7.00 al 100% 

Compartir este post


Enlace al post
Compartir en otros sitios

Hola,creo que te anticipas en compartir las cosas y haces el doble de trabajo para ti y para los que lo use.
Ese theme no tiene ninguna actualización,es anterior 1.2.1.300, creo que es mejor actualizarlo primero con las actualizaciones de seguridad y después se le actualiza las otras cosas.
Lo puedes actualizar con el migrador y compararlo con las actualizaciones,tardas muy poco y lo compartes en condiciones.

Gracias por compartir

  • Me gusta 1

Compartir este post


Enlace al post
Compartir en otros sitios
hace 5 minutos, Tronlar dijo:

Hola,creo que te anticipas en compartir las cosas y haces el doble de trabajo para ti y para los que lo use.
Ese theme no tiene ninguna actualización,es anterior 1.2.1.300, creo que es mejor actualizarlo primero con las actualizaciones de seguridad y después se le actualiza las otras cosas.
Lo puedes actualizar con el migrador y compararlo con las actualizaciones,tardas muy poco y lo compartes en condiciones.

Gracias por compartir

Si puede ser, pero me refiero a la actualización del THEME, no del script en concreto...y es por eso que he dicho:

hace 3 horas, Miguel92 dijo:

Si la gran parte, de todas formas cuando haga las nuevas actualizaciones habrá más integración y pasará 1.2.7.00 al 100% 

Son parte no es todo, porque me centro solo en el theme, no se si me explicó! 

Compartir este post


Enlace al post
Compartir en otros sitios

  • Similar Content

    • Por Miguel92
      Bueno antes de hacer la actualización ya deben tener la versión V5 de @Tronlar del día Mayo 30, 2016 en Diseños terminados 
       
       
      Una vez que lo tengan ya instalado tal como dice su tutorial deben hacer lo siguiente:
      Deben ejecutar esta consulta 
      ALTER TABLE `w_configuracion` ADD `publickey` VARCHAR(80) NOT NULL AFTER `url`, ADD `privatekey` VARCHAR(80) NOT NULL AFTER `publickey`; Esta es la actualización del theme Taringa V5
      Se actualizó a: 
      * PHP 7.0+
      * Smarty 3.1.31
      * Jquery 3.3.1
      * Recaptcha V2
      * Recaptchalib.php
      * De limit a truncate
       
      Archivos modificados el día 01/02/2018
      header.php
      footer.php
      CLASS
      inc/class/c.admin.php
      inc/class/c.comunidades.php
      inc/class/c.muro.php
      inc/class/c.registro.php
      inc/class/c.smarty.php
       
      EXT
      inc/ext/functions.php
      inc/ext/recaptchalib.php
       
      SMARTY
      inc/smarty/* todos los archivos
       
      DEFAULT
      themes/default/estilo.css
       
      JS
      themes/default/js/acciones.js
      themes/default/js/cuenta.js
      themes/default/js/cuentados.js
      themes/default/js/favoritos.js
      themes/default/js/funciones.js
      themes/default/js/jquery.color.js
      themes/default/js/jquery.fancybox.js
      themes/default/js/jquery.imgpreload.js
      themes/default/js/jquery.mousewheel.pack.js
      themes/default/js/jquery.plugins.js
      themes/default/js/jquery.min.js * SE ELIMINO
      themes/default/js/jquery-3.3.1.min.js * SE AGREGÓ
      themes/default/js/live.js
      themes/default/js/perfil.js
      themes/default/js/registro.js
      themes/default/js/shout.js
       
      TEMPLATES
      themes/templates/t.envivo.tpl
      themes/templates/t.juegos.tpl
      themes/templates/t.login.tpl
      themes/templates/t.moderacion.tpl
      themes/templates/t.mod-history.tpl
      themes/templates/t.pages.tpl
      themes/templates/t.registro.tpl
       
      ADMIN_MODS
      themes/templates/admin_mods/m.admin_configs.tpl
       
      COMUNIDADES
      themes/templates/comunidades/c.com_right.tpl
      themes/templates/comunidades/c.directorio_left.tpl
      themes/templates/comunidades/c.inicio_center.tpl
      themes/templates/comunidades/c.mis-comunidades_left.tpl
      themes/templates/comunidades/c.tema_autor.tpl
       
      MODULES
      themes/templates/modules/ se modificarón 25 archivos (para no poner a todos)
       
      SECTIONS
      themes/templates/sections/head_categorias_v6.tpl
      themes/templates/sections/head_filtro_pais.tpl
      themes/templates/sections/main_header.tpl
      themes/templates/sections/menu_usuario.tpl
       
      T.PHP_FILES
      themes/templates/t.php_files/p.envivo.actividad.tpl
      themes/templates/t.php_files/p.perfil.follows.tpl
      themes/templates/t.php_files/p.perfil.medallas.tpl
      themes/templates/t.php_files/p.portal.lista-pins.tpl
      themes/templates/t.php_files/p.posts.home-shouts.tpl
      themes/templates/t.php_files/p.posts.last-comentarios.tpl
      themes/templates/t.php_files/p.posts.posts-destacados.tpl
      themes/templates/t.php_files/p.posts.preview.tpl
      themes/templates/t.php_files/p.posts.top-posts.tpl
      themes/templates/t.php_files/p.registro.form.tpl
       
      Descarga los archivos actualizados: → PINCHA AQUÍ ← el archivo pesa 547kb
       
      Cualquier problema avisarme!
       
       
      PD: Deben ir a https://www.google.com/recaptcha/admin#list para conseguir las clave pública y clave privada, luego va a  administración → configuración y desde allí agregan las claves
       
      para más información:
       
      He encontrado un bug, despues de actualizar busquen en el archivo inc/class/c.monitor.php línea 245
      function setFollowNotificacion($notType, $f_type, $user_id, $obj_uno, $obj_dos = 0, $excluir){ y la reemplazan por esta
      function setFollowNotificacion($notType = NULL, $f_type = NULL, $user_id = NULL, $obj_uno = NULL, $obj_dos = 0, $excluir = NULL){ Luego buscan en el archivo templates/t.moderacion.tpl en la línea 15 reemplacen
       
                                      {include file='admin_mods/m.mod_report_comunidades.tpl} por esta 
                                      {include file='admin_mods/m.mod_report_comunidades.tpl'} Luego en el mismo archivo en la línea 17
       
                                      {include file='admin_mods/m.mod_report_temas.tpl} por 
                                      {include file='admin_mods/m.mod_report_temas.tpl'}  
      Nuevos arreglos en las comunidades "Crear Temas" y "Comentar temas" [Día 17/02/2018]
       
      CSS
      themes/default/css/comunidades.css
       
      JS
      themes/default/js/acciones.js
      themes/default/js/comunidades.js
       
      TEMPLATES
      themes/default/templates/comunidades/c.agregar_tema.tpl
       
      Descarga los archivos modificados → default.zip ←

    • Por Miguel92
      Presentación 
      Bueno lo que haremos en esta "ESCUELA" jaja, es la actualización desde cero, y empezaremos con la version de phpost_risus_1_2_7_000 así todos podrán seguir los pasos que dejaré muy pero muy detalladamente, como no soy un robot lo más probable que me como un paso o me falte algo!
      Antes que nada si usan xampp deben tener la última versión (php 7.2.1), esta es compatible con 7.1.13, 7.0.27 & 5.6.33.
       
      Ahora comenzaremos con la actualización
      Paso 1 → Actualizar de PHP 5.6 a PHP 7.0+ (ir a tema)
      Paso 2 → Actualizar Smarty 2.1 a Smarty 3.1.31 (ir a tema)
      Paso 3 → Actualizar Recaptcha V.1 a Recaptcha V.2 (con consultas y administración de claves) (ir a tema)
      Paso 4 → Actualizar Registro (ir a tema)
      Paso 5 → Actualizar Jquery 1.7.1 a Jquery 3.3.1 (y todos los js) (ir a tema)
      Paso 6 → Instalando Wysibb actualizado (ir a tema)
      Paso 7 → .....
       
      Paso EXTRAS:
      Quitar GsNJNwuI-UM.gif y space.gif (ir a tema) Mini-Cambio Perfil / Portal (ir a tema) Actualización de Wysibb (ir a tema) Nueva versión de  Tipsy (ir a tema) Extras! Errores no deseados (ir a tema) Nuevo Hovercard [No obligatorio] (ir a tema)
    • Por Miguel92
      Actualización del Jquery
      Actualizar Jquery 1.7.1 a Jquery 3.3.1
       
      Para ello buscamos en nuestro theme en la carpeta de JS y borraremos jquery.min.js, luego entramos a este archivo Jquery 3.3.1.min.js , y la llamaremos jquery-3.3.1.min.js
       
      Ahora iremos a templates/sections/main_header.tpl y buscamos
      <script src="{$tsConfig.js}/jquery.min.js" type="text/javascript"></script> <!-- Cargamos libreria jQuery desde Google <script src="https://ajax.googleapis.com/ajax/libs/jquery/1.7.1/jquery.min.js" type="text/javascript"></script> --> y la reemplazamos por
      <script src="{$tsConfig.js}/jquery-3.3.1.min.js" type="text/javascript"></script>  
      luego buscamos 
      <script src="{$tsConfig.js}/jquery.plugins.js" type="text/javascript"></script> <script src="{$tsConfig.js}/acciones.js" type="text/javascript"></script> <script src="{$tsConfig.js}/funciones.js" type="text/javascript"></script>  
      y agregaremos ?{$smarty.now} para evitar borrar la cache una y otra vez, con este método es como que lo registra por primera vez!
      <script src="{$tsConfig.js}/jquery.plugins.js?{$smarty.now}" type="text/javascript"></script> <script src="{$tsConfig.js}/acciones.js?{$smarty.now}" type="text/javascript"></script> <script src="{$tsConfig.js}/funciones.js?{$smarty.now}" type="text/javascript"></script>  
      Ahora las modificaciones, su usas Sublime Text 3 o Notepad++, haz una búsqueda y reemplazar (find & replace) ¡OJO! hay que tener mucho cuidado de no reemplazar lo que no debemos cambiar... a lo siguiente que hacemos es: 
       
      "Debo agradecer a @MrDioamDev por explicarme lo necesario"
       
      ============== ACCIONES ==============
      Archivo: acciones.js
      Buscar .live( y reemplazarla por .on(
      Líneas: 780, 1233 (x2 en la misma línea)
      ******
      Ahora buscamos .bind( y la cambiamos por .on( 
      Líneas: 1239, 1261, 1264, 1297
      ******
      despues buscamos .unbind( y la cambiamos por .off(
      Líneas: 1075, 1297 (x2 en la misma línea)
       
      ============== CUENTA ==============
      Archivo: cuenta.js
      Buscar .live( y reemplazarla por .on(
      Línea: 2
      ******
      Ahora buscamos .bind( y la cambiamos por .on( 
      Líneas: 189, 287
      ******
      despues buscamos .unbind( y la cambiamos por .off(
      Líneas: 189, 417, 534 (x2 en la misma línea)
       
      ============== CUENTADOS ==============
      Archivo: cuentados.js
      Borrar este archivo
       
      ============== FAVORITOS ==============
      Archivo: favoritos.js
      Ahora buscamos .bind( y la cambiamos por .on( 
      Líneas: 166, 235
      ******
      despues buscamos .unbind( y la cambiamos por .off(
      Líneas: 166, 235
       
      ============== FOTOS ==============
      Archivo: fotos.js
      Ahora buscamos .bind( y la cambiamos por .on( 
      Líneas: 224, 230
       
      ============== FUNCIONES ==============
      Archivo: funciones.js
      Buscar .size(); y reemplazarla por .length;
      Línea: 557
       
      ============== JQUERY.COLOR ==============
      Archivo: jquery.color.js
      Buscar .live( y reemplazarla por .on(
      Línea: 55
       
      ============== JQUERY.FORM ==============
      Archivo: jquery.form.js
      Borrar este archivo, ya que se actualizará en jquery.plugins
       
      ============== JQUERY.PLUGINS ==============
      Archivo: jquery.plugins.js
      En otro topic ya que actualizaremos los plugins dentro del archivo
      abrir el archivo y reemplazar el contenido por jquery.plugins (actualizado)
       
      ============== JQUERY.TABLEDND ==============
      Archivo: jquey.tablednd.js
      Borrar este archivo, ya que se actualizará en jquery.plugins
       
      ============== LIVE ==============
      Archivo: live.js
      Buscar .live( y reemplazarla por .on(
      Línea: 165
       
      ============== PERFIL ==============
      Archivo: perfil.js
      Buscar .live( y reemplazarla por .on(
      Líneas: 578, 592
    • Por Miguel92
       REGISTRO 
      la actualización del recaptcha v1 → v2

      Archivo: registro.js.
      REEMPLAZAR 
      Líneas: 579 hasta 605
                  case 'recaptcha_challenge_field':                 return true;                 break;             case 'recaptcha_response_field':                 //Si ya paso por aca y no hubieron cambios, devuelvo el mismo status                 if(!force_check && this.datos[campo] === value && this.datos['recaptcha_challenge_field'] == $('#RegistroForm .pasoDos #recaptcha_challenge_field').val())                     if(this.datos_status[campo]=='empty')                         return no_empty ? this.show_status(el, this.datos_status[campo], this.datos_text[campo]) : this.hide_status(el, this.datos_status[campo], this.datos_text[campo]);                     else                         return this.show_status(el, this.datos_status[campo], this.datos_text[campo]);                 //Almaceno el dato                 this.datos[campo] = value;                 this.datos['recaptcha_challenge_field'] = $('#RegistroForm .pasoDos #recaptcha_challenge_field').val();                 //!empty                 if(empty(value)){                     var status = 'empty';                     var text = 'El campo es requerido';                     if(no_empty)                         return this.show_status(el, status, text);                     else                         return this.hide_status(el, status, text);                 }                 return registro.show_status(el, 'ok', 'OK');                 break;
      por este
                  case 'g-recaptcha-response':                 this.datos[campo] = value;                 //!empty                 if(!value){                     return this.show_status($('#RegistroForm .g-recaptcha'), 'empty', 'Demuestra que no eres un robot');                 }                 return registro.show_status($('#RegistroForm .g-recaptcha'), 'ok', 'OK');                 break; luego buscar líneas 734 y 735
                          registro.datos['recaptcha_response_field'] = '';                     Recaptcha.reload('t');
      por este
                          registro.datos['g-recaptcha-response'] = '';                     grecaptcha.reset(); luego buscar líneas 776
                          registro.show_status($('#RegistroForm #recaptcha_response_field'), 'error', h.substring(strpos(h, ':')+2)); por este
                          registro.show_status($('#RegistroForm .g-recaptcha'), 'error', h.substring(strpos(h, ':')+2));  
  • Navegando Recientemente   0 miembros

    No registered users viewing this page.

×